What Exactly is a Pension Calculator?
A pension calculator is a straightforward yet powerful tool that helps forecast your retirement savings and expected income. By inputting specific data like current age, savings, and retirement age, you can predict how much you need to save monthly to achieve your retirement goals. It serves as a crystal ball, giving you a glimpse into your financial future and helping you make informed decisions.

Steps to Use a Pension Calculator Effectively
- Gather Your Financial Information: Before using the calculator, have your financial details at hand. This includes your current savings, annual salary, and expected retirement age.
- Input the Data: Enter your details into the calculator. This step is critical as inaccurate information can lead to misleading results.
- Analyze the Projections: Review the forecast to understand potential shortfalls or surpluses in your savings plan.
- Adjust Your Savings Plan: Based on the analysis, adjust your monthly savings or consider different investment strategies.

Maximize Your Pension Benefits
To get the most out of your pension, start saving early and consistently. Consider employer matching contributions if available, as these can significantly boost your savings. Diversifying your investment portfolio is another wise strategy, ensuring a balanced approach between risk and return. Regularly reviewing your retirement plan can also identify potential improvements, keeping your financial goals on track.
